Organizers said all money raised will go directly to Senior Paws Sanctuary, which is a locally recognized 501-c3 no-kill animal rescue in Southwest Florida, staffed entirely by volunteers, focusing primarily on senior dogs. The dogs they pull primarily come from local shelters and if they’re not seniors they have medical needs and are asked to become involved.

About the YAP

Young Professionals for Animal Protection (YAP) is a registered 501-c3 non-profit group of dedicated Young Professionals working to raise awareness and funds for non-profit animal welfare groups in Southwest Florida.
